2. Key Insights

Xiaomi 12 Strengths:

  • Compact Design: The Xiaomi 12 is noticeably smaller and lighter, making it ideal for users who prefer a pocket-friendly device.
  • Faster Charging: With 67W wired and 50W wireless charging, the Xiaomi 12 recharges significantly faster than the S22 Ultra.
  • Solid Performance: The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 chip offers excellent performance for gaming and demanding apps.
  • Competitive Camera: The main camera is solid, especially for those not obsessing over zoom capabilities.
  • Good Value: The Xiaomi 12 is typically more budget-friendly than the S22 Ultra.

Samsung Galaxy S22 Ultra 5G Strengths:

  • Superior Display: The larger, higher-resolution display with higher brightness is exceptional for media consumption and outdoor use.
  • Advanced Camera System: The S22 Ultra's versatile camera system, with multiple zoom lenses, significantly outperforms the Xiaomi 12 for zoom and overall image quality.
  • Longer Battery Life: A larger battery likely provides better battery endurance.
  • More Storage Options: Offers a 1TB option for users with large storage needs.
  • Enhanced Build: The Samsung has a more premium design and feel, more durable materials.
  • Software Support: The S22 Ultra comes with guaranteed OS upgrades for the foreseeable future.

Trade-Offs:

  • Xiaomi 12: Lacks a telephoto lens, smaller display, slightly less premium design.
  • Samsung Galaxy S22 Ultra 5G: Significantly bulkier and heavier, slower charging speed, typically more expensive.

3. User Profiles and Recommendations

Xiaomi 12: Best For

  • Users who prioritize compact design and pocketability.
  • Gamers who want solid performance without breaking the bank.
  • Those who need fast charging and good overall performance for everyday tasks.
  • Users who take mostly everyday photos and don't rely heavily on telephoto lenses.

Samsung Galaxy S22 Ultra 5G: Best For

  • Users who want the best possible display for media consumption and productivity.
  • Photography enthusiasts who need a versatile camera system with excellent zoom capabilities.
  • Users who prefer premium build quality and a large, immersive screen.
  • Power users who require the largest storage capacities available.
  • Users who prioritize long-term software support and upgrades.

4. Buying Decision Framework

When deciding between these two phones, ask yourself:

  1. What do I prioritize most: portability, or an exceptional display and advanced camera?
  2. How important is the camera to me? Do I need telephoto zoom lenses, or is a standard camera sufficient?
  3. What is my budget? The Xiaomi 12 offers better value.

Scenario-Based Recommendations:

  • Frequent Traveler: If you travel a lot, prioritize the Xiaomi 12's compact size and fast charging.
  • Photography Buff: The Samsung Galaxy S22 Ultra 5G is the clear winner due to its superior camera system.
  • Casual User: The Xiaomi 12 is a more budget-friendly option while still providing good performance.
  • Content Creator: The S22 Ultra, due to the screen size and higher resolution is the better option.
